Mike Cavasinni has returned to center field for North Carolina's baseball team. A series of injuries – two of them potentially career ending – have kept Cavasinni out of the Tar Heels' lineup about as often as he's been in it since he helped North Carolina to the first of three straight College World Series appearances as a freshman in 2006. “It's been a long road for that boy,” said Tar Heels coach Mike Fox of Cavasinni.
